Biography

John T. Martin, 74, of Bad Axe passed away Monday, October 21, 2013, at St. Joseph Mercy Oakland in Pontiac, following a long illness. He was born November 27, 1938, in Bad Axe to the late Walter and Isabel V. (MacEachin) Martin. John and Rita Trudell were united in marriage on August 14, 1965 at the Holy Family Parish, in Sparta, MI. He was in the graduating Class of 1956 at the Ubly High School and received his bachelor’s degree at Michigan State University in accounting in 1960. He served in the United States Army from 1960 to 1962. He worked for the Huron County Road Commission for 20 years as their Accountant, Finance Director and Manager. He was also employed for 10 years as the Finance Director and Secretary to the Board of the St. Clair Road Commission. John also served as the Auditor for the State Highway Dept. in Lansing for 9 years. He was a member of the Sacred Heart Catholic Church of Bad Axe, and he was a former caddie and longtime member of Verona Hills Golf Club. He was a member of the Bad Axe Lions Club and past president. He was honored with the Melvin Jones Fellow Award by the Lions Club International Foundation for his dedication to humanitarian service. John was also a member of the Breakfast Optimist Club; Port Huron Chapter, and served as former president. John loved civic involvement, was an avid reader, enjoyed golf and socializing with friends and family.
